CES 2014: Finding Your Way with Schwinn CycleNav

January 13, 2014 by giovanni

Schwinn is a name strongly tied to bicycles, but maybe not so strongly tied to consumer electronics. A new cycle guidance gadget aims to change that. The Schwinn CycleNav brings turn-by-turn navigation with spoken instructions to the handlebars of your bike. It will suggest bike-friendly paths or allow you to input your own. It has a headlight, and directional LEDs as an option to audible directions. The CycleNav will be available in March for $59.
